Weil Advises Sumeru Equity Partners in its Strategic Growth Investment in K1x

Weil advised Sumeru Equity Partners in its strategic growth investment in K1x, an AI-native private markets tax data platform. Sumeru will become the majority shareholder as part of the transaction, while Edison Partners will continue its investment in the business as K1x enters the next chapter of its growth journey and accelerates its mission towards digitizing the K-1 ecosystem.

The Weil team was led by Private Equity partners Craig Adas and Nicholas Doloresco and included Private Equity associates Melinda Root, Zhengyan Gu, Gianna Jenkins and Breanna Li; Executive Compensation & Benefits partner Jack Stratton and associate Emily Warren; Employment partner Rebecca Sivitz and associate Jon Greenstein; Technology & IP Transactions partner Karen Ballack and associate Chika Amene; Privacy & Cybersecurity partner Liza Cotter; Banking & Finance partner Gabriel Gregson and associate Jaynie Doe; Regulatory Transactions partners Antonia Tzinova and Ariel Fliman and associate Sisi Liu; Antitrust partner Jasmine Rosner, counsel Carla Hine and Dan Nobil, and associate Jarui Wang; and Tax partner Jason Vollbracht and associate Minkee Sohn.
